CVE-2026-40194 phpseclib has a variable-time HMAC comparison in SSH2::get_binary_packet() using != instead of hash_equals()
phpseclib is a PHP secure communications library. Starting in 0.1.1 and prior to 3.0.51, 2.0.53, and 1.0.28, phpseclib\Net\SSH2::getbinarypacket uses PHP's != operator to compare a received SSH packet HMAC against the locally computed HMAC. != on equal-length binary strings in PHP uses memcmp,...

Incorrect Comparison
Overview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Incorrect Comparison in the FunctionCall.Decode function. An attacker can cause a crash on 64-bit machine by sending a null argument in a FunctionCall response from PostgreSQL server since the intermediate int32 cast is absent in Decode...

Roundcube Webmail: Incorrect password comparison in the password plugin
An issue was discovered in Roundcube Webmail before 1.5.14 and 1.6.14. Incorrect password comparison in the password plugin could lead to type confusion that allows a password change without knowing the old password...
